Output 4d63057903393b571ffc42f328996e83916f4aa5c921d315ffc2d1d309030028:51

value
838996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f8330d63d1327b6f304d4f7b903eefd7feb6978 OP_EQUAL
address
38wSTzXzygSbA3rCvGsuqGq1sLBc8E3zzo
transaction
4d63057903393b571ffc42f328996e83916f4aa5c921d315ffc2d1d309030028
spent
true